SpaceX has agreed to acquire Anysphere, the parent company of AI coding platform Cursor, in an all-stock transaction valued at approximately $60 billion, marking one of the largest artificial intelligence acquisitions on record and a major expansion of the aerospace company’s ambitions in AI software. The deal, announced on Tuesday, will be executed through X67 Inc., a wholly owned SpaceX subsidiary established for the merger. The transaction is expected to close in the third quarter of 2026, subject to regulatory approvals and customary closing conditions. The Nigerian Content Development and Monitoring Board (NCDMB) has trained 160 youths from Kebbi and Zamfara states in Artificial Intelligence (AI) and Data Analytics as part of efforts to enhance digital literacy, improve employability, and prepare young Nigerians for opportunities in the evolving digital economy. The five-day training programme, implemented under the board’s Corporate Social Responsibility (CSR) initiative, targeted unemployed youths and members of the National Youth Service Corps (NYSC), with 80 participants drawn from each of the two states. The Jigawa State Government has deployed an Enterprise Artificial Intelligence (AI) suite across its public basic education system under the JigawaUNITE programme, in partnership with education technology organisation NewGlobe, in a move aimed at improving classroom learning, strengthening teacher support, and enhancing education governance. The initiative introduces AI-powered tools designed to support lesson delivery, provide pupils with structured learning and catch-up support, and give education authorities real-time access to data across schools. Officials say the system will enable policymakers to monitor attendance, teacher performance, and student learning outcomes instantly, allowing for faster and more targeted interventions in the education sector.…
